An Act to Provide Funds to Reduce Student Homelessness in Maine.

The bill establishes a housing subsidy rental assistance program for homeless students in elementary and secondary school. It allocates funds for this purpose and requires the Maine State Housing Authority to develop a program in coordination with the Department of Education and the Department of Health and Human Services. The program must provide housing subsidies directly to homeless students or to an adult family member or guardian of the homeless student.
